advises delaying caffeine intake for 90 to 120 minutes after waking to prevent the afternoon energy crash often experienced by many people. This is because caffeine works by blocking adenosine receptors, which can temporarily mask the buildup of adenosine—a key factor in inducing sleepiness throughout the day. If you consume caffeine immediately upon waking, you block these receptors too early, and once caffeine's effects wear off, the underlying adenosine will make you feel more tired later in the day.
Additionally, by delaying caffeine intake, you allow cortisol (a natural "wake-up" hormone) to peak naturally, which helps optimize alertness without over-reliance on caffeine. This strategy aims to maintain a consistent level of energy across the day without needing additional caffeine boosts in the afternoon, which can disturb nighttime sleep quality when consumed too late in the day 1 2.
